Where Is The Work

Monday to Thursday, work onsite with your colleagues. Fridays, choose your work location, balancing what your work requires.

What you will do:
  • Responsible for using available collection software tools to assist in executing effective strategies and initiatives to achieve continuous receivable delinquency improvement that contributes to a lower Days Sales Outstanding (DSO).
  • Ensures timely and accurate responses to customer inquiries, questions, documentation issues, billing errors, payment application errors, disputes, program changes, new sale requests and opportunities.
  • Proactively contact customers concerning collections of past due receivables and determine reasons for non-payment. Make decision to place account on credit hold when the situation arises. Additionally provide phone support by handling incoming calls from sales offices and customers on a variety of items.
  • Monitors assigned portfolio of customers to mitigate loss exposure by ensuring each assigned customer is in full compliance with their approved credit lines. Recommends changes to the existing credit line where warranted. Prepares and recommends over line approval requests and approves within their Level of Authority. Run DNB reports and call for credit references as needed to support credit decision.
  • Promote, negotiate and sell automated/pre-payment options to customers.
What you will bring:
  • High School Diploma required. BS/BA in Finance, Accounting, or other Business degree preferred.
  • 1-3 years’ experience in collections or customer service role, manufacturing industry preferred. Related work experiences with risk analysis and receivable collection a plus.
  • Must possess excellent interpersonal skills with the ability to interact and build relationships with team personnel, sales representatives, commercial offices, plants, and customers.
  • Must be able to prioritize work daily, weekly and monthly to achieve or exceed stated collection metrics.
  • PC literacy and basic Microsoft Office literacy required.
